The Bracket

Eight competitors, single elimination. Seeding is based on competitors’ combined score from the trials phase — highest score is #1, lowest is #8.

Bracket Rules

Three HABFM sets per the PADS on the TacAdmin tab
Cumulative Unified Impact Score (UIS) over the three-set series determines the round winner
A 0–0 set stands

Scoring — Unified Impact Score (UIS)

Everything converts to Impact Seconds; the higher UIS wins the round. Scored per player, per set — cumulative across the matchup.
S = TCZ + TOFF + TDENY + (Ri × Tr) + (WDEFEAT × TD) + (OSHOOT × TO) + TBONUS

What Each Term Means

  • S Unified Impact Score: the round total in Impact Seconds. Higher is better
  • TCZ Kill-Box Time: seconds on offense in the defender’s control zone (AOT ≤ 30°, range ≈ 0.8–2.5 kft)
  • TOFF Pressure Time: seconds on offense aft of the bandit’s 3/9, ≤ 90° AOT, ≤ 45° AON, ≤ 5.0 kft
  • TDENY Spoil Time: on defense, seconds you keep the attacker out of your kill-box
  • Ri × Tr Rounds on Target: weighted gun hits (Vital ×3 / Major ×2 / Peripheral ×1) at 0.75s per weighted hit
  • WDEFEAT × TD Weapons Defeated: each defeated gun employment, +5s
  • OSHOOT × TO Overshoot Forced: each forced overshoot / role reversal, +15s
  • TBONUS Kill Bonus: Flat 50s kill credit plus round time remaining at TKILL. 0s if no kill

Kill Clock & Mutual Kill

TBONUS = (TMATCH − TKILL) + 50
TMATCHMaximum round length: 180s
TKILLTime of first valid kill (= TMATCH if none). Kill = gun kill, CFIT, ejection, fuel mort, or any opponent death condition.
Mutual Kill Criteria
Kills within 5 seconds of each other are treated as mutual: both pilots receive the kill bonus; no time-differential is awarded.

Tie Breakers

Tie Breakers (only if UIS ties)

Applied cumulatively over the three-set series, in order:
1 — More finishes (gun kill > no-kill)
2 — Higher (Ri × Tr) — Rounds on Target
3 — Higher TCZ — kill-box time
4 — Lower TDEF — less time on defense
